I am facing this build error in "ajv-keywords" after installing packages with
npm install --legacy-peer-deps
Error: Cannot find module 'ajv/dist/compile/codegen'
Background:
Consider the following dependency trees:
Notice: with
npm install --legacy-peer-deps
(1st tree) gives incorrect tree structure and not withnpm install
(2nd one).npm install --legacy-peer-deps
results in following error onnpm run build
:Error: Cannot find module 'ajv/dist/compile/codegen'
I have prepared a repo at https://github.com/developer-73/ajv-peerdep-issue.
I am using following devDependencies ::
"babel-loader": "9.1.2",
"eslint": "8.36.0"
ajv@^8.8.0 and ajv-keywords@^5.0.0, where ajv-keywords has a peer dependency on ajv@^8.8.0
Run
npm install --legacy-peer-deps
and notice the incorrect tree structure in node_modules i.e. [email protected]gets hoisted on the root level of node_modules and is using incorrect version of [email protected].
This is a problem because the hoisted ajv-keywords@^5.0.0 will not have its peer dependency on ajv@^8.8.0 met.
Note: This works correctly on npm < 7
Possible solution: Can you please add "ajv" as your packages dependencies instead of devDependency? This will ensure "ajv-keywords" to get latest "ajv" version
